Hendrick in Urgent Need of Blood

By: BCHP News Staff
Updated: January 30, 2013
Hendrick Medical Center officials have issued an urgent need for blood donations.

Hospital officials say the recent traffic accidents have depleted the supply that was already low because of the flu.

They are asking healthy people to visit the blood bank to donate as soon as possible.

"It would be hard in a big city, but for a community blood center to support the number of traumas that we've had in the last week is very difficult," say hospital representatives, "and so we are in a very critical situation with our blood supply, particularly O - and A -."

There is a blood drive at Abilene Christian University going on until 6 o-clock this evening.
